Transaction 10158f5d410f5d8ee847eefbf8e2d1e6a1e171e52aca8000400a3af4b48a08e4

1 Input
2 Outputs
  • 10158f5d410f5d8ee847eefbf8e2d1e6a1e171e52aca8000400a3af4b48a08e4:0
  • value  34804464
    address  3PPypxdrXx9ycoqpaYz6HVusBPixTDAKji
  • 10158f5d410f5d8ee847eefbf8e2d1e6a1e171e52aca8000400a3af4b48a08e4:1
  • value  140000
    address  3M57AhwsDE3dqvj6GBNJa7tEjSjYCRRLb2